West Lothian Food Train is also looking for volunteers as shoppers, drivers, and helpers. Shoppers start in the morning at Asda, Sainsbury’s, or Morrisons in Livingston Tuesday-Thursday from around 7 am until 11 am.

Volunteer Drivers and helpers start from the office in Kirkton Campus at 9 am delivering essential supplies and taking payments from service users on the run usually finishing by 3 pm MondayThur­sday. Please get in touch if you would like to support vulnerable people in your community.

You can call on 0150641301­3 or email on westlothia­n@ thefoodtra­in. co. uk. They apologise in advance for any delays in their response due to the additional strain this current situation has put on the service.

Are you looking for employment and interested in increasing or adapting your skills for the post covid19 jobs market but not sure where to start?

The Supported Employment Service is currently delivering a range of FREE workshops and training sessions by video calls in small groups or 1- 2- 1 tailored to each individual’s needs. For further informatio­n email supportede­mployment@westlothia­n. gov.uk or text 07917 814 440
